Output 8109098500e0812b5c66e604ddf35cdb22d877d54b380f99114a015e93cb2e92:4

value
1235859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55c3f53a6d95a8a8db3751eb0667549540d34e02 OP_EQUAL
address
39WW7F8nHarSxWBfSG42NsoqaPBJiUPt43
transaction
8109098500e0812b5c66e604ddf35cdb22d877d54b380f99114a015e93cb2e92
spent
true